This project was inspired by the iconic GhostFace character. Despite its simple design — just a mask and fabric — it was essential to ensure these elements conveyed the character’s distinct terror. My goal was to create a model that captured realism and detail, making the simplicity of the original design visually striking. Process

Modeling

I used my David base model mesh, available for free, as a starting point. I sculpted the mask in ZBrush, focusing on its iconic details. The knife and shoes were modeled in Maya, adjusting each element to capture the essence of the character.

Clothing

I created all the clothing in Marvelous Designer, both for the base model and the final pose. Using Marvelous allowed me to maintain the natural flow and drape of the fabrics, ensuring the wardrobe had a realistic and authentic touch for the character.

Textures

I used Substance Painter for the texturing, focusing on adding a lot of detail to achieve a realistic look. I incorporated cracks and dirt to enhance the character’s authenticity, ensuring that every surface told a story and added to the overall atmosphere.

Render

I rendered Ghostface using Arnold in Maya, aiming for the most realistic look possible. I started with a base lighting setup to ensure all the textures were displayed correctly. Then, I incorporated HDRI and additional lights to enhance the overall atmosphere and depth of the scene.
